Cork artists for Gaza: Why we're raising our voices at the weekly marches 

Cork poet William Wall, singer Karen Underwood, The Accidental Rapper, and singer-songwriter Martin Leahy explain the  pieces they've performed at the Cork events in support of Palestinians 
Cork artists for Gaza: Why we're raising our voices at the weekly marches 

Poet William Wall, the Accidental Rapper, and singer Karen Underwood are among the artists who've performed at the Cork marches for Gaza.

Martin Leahy 

Singer-songwriter Martin Leahy is no stranger to protest songs. He’s the self-same musician that has travelled to Dublin every week for the past 90 weeks to sing his ‘Everyone Should Have A Home’ song outside the Dáil, to protest the Irish housing situation.
